Chef Shack
$$ •
Hours:
1229 Governor Nicholls St, New Orleans
(205) 644-0661
Chef Shack Reviews
Ratings
Hours
| Monday | Closed |
| Tuesday | Closed |
| Wednesday | Closed |
| Thursday | Closed |
| Friday | 6 - 10PM |
| Saturday | 6 - 10PM |
| Sunday | Closed |